# Embryonic stem cells and adult stem cells are both types of stem cell, but they differ in their ability to differentiate. Explain why embryonic stem cells are considered more useful than adult stem cells for treating a wide range of diseases, and describe where adult stem cells are found in the body.

> Edexcel A-Level Biology A: Salters-Nuffield (9BN0) — 2.1 Stem cells and cell potency · Explain · 5 marks

> Scientists are researching how stem cells could be used to treat conditions such as diabetes and heart disease. They are comparing the potential uses of embryonic stem cells and adult stem cells.

## Mark scheme (5 marks)

1. Embryonic stem cells can differentiate into any cell type (are totipotent/pluripotent)
2. Adult stem cells can only differentiate into a limited range of cell types
3. Because embryonic stem cells can become any cell type, they can be used to replace a wider variety of damaged or diseased cells/tissues
4. Adult stem cells are found in bone marrow (as a named example)
5. Cell differentiation is the process by which an undifferentiated stem cell becomes specialised for its function
